RFQ support
We turn your scope into a structured RFQ: duty and pull-down, envelope assumptions, refrigerant, electrical supply, standards, commissioning, spare parts, Incoterms and delivery window. Then we normalise the returning quotes into one comparison table.
Financing direction
We help assemble the financing-readiness pack — capex breakdown, equipment list, timeline, offtake evidence — and point toward third-party lenders, leasing providers, development finance and export credit agencies. ColdMatch Group is not a lender or financial advisor and makes no credit decision.

How we get paid
Nothing to pay up front, and nothing agreed before you see it in writing. Typical ranges below — the exact number depends on how involved you are: an introduction only, owning the technical scope, or managing the client end to end.
| Project size | Typical model | Indicative range |
|---|---|---|
| USD $250K – $1M | Success fee on supplier contract signature | 3% – 5% |
| USD $1M – $5M | Success fee, milestone-linked | 2% – 3.5% |
| USD $5M – $20M | Success fee + scoped advisory retainer | 1% – 2% |
| USD $20M+ | Negotiated per project, written scope | Case by case |
- • Payment trigger: supplier contract signature or first milestone payment, as written in the partner agreement.
- • Repeat clients from the same consultant stay attributed to that consultant.
- • Multiple projects from one consultant can move to a framework agreement with better terms.
- • Referral-only introductions and full technical ownership are priced differently.

How can cold chain consultants find verified equipment suppliers?
Consultants submit the project scope (temperature regime, capacity, product, country, timeline and budget band) and ColdMatch Group returns a shortlist of qualified third-party suppliers matched to that scope. Qualification checks cover company registration, manufacturing or integration capability, export and installation references, documentation standards and service coverage in the project country. ColdMatch Group is supplier-neutral and does not manufacture, resell or distribute equipment.
How can refrigeration engineers prepare better RFQs?
A strong refrigeration RFQ states the storage or process duty (tonnes, pallets or kg/h), design and ambient temperatures, product entry and target temperature, pull-down time, insulation and envelope assumptions, refrigerant policy (NH3, CO2, HFC/HFO), electrical supply, site constraints, standards and commissioning scope, plus commercial terms: Incoterms, delivery window, spare parts and warranty. ColdMatch Group's RFQ Builder generates this structure so quotes are comparable line by line.
